WebA joint lock is a grappling technique involving manipulation of the joints as to cause them to reach their maximum extent of motion. Martial arts which use joint locks include Judo, Brazilian Jiu-Jitsu, Hapkido, and Aikido. Armbar An elbow lock which hyper-extends the elbow. WebThey're hard to pull off in randori because without striking there's not much reason for someone to commit their arm in a way you can exploit. It's also hard to apply standing arm locks safely, with control. In a real fight, I would look at these as breaks rather than locks. WebIt is a common belief that shoulder-locks are illegal in judo. This seems to stem from a misinterpretation of the wording of the Kodokan/IJF rules on kansetsu-waza: 5. Prohibited acts: To apply Kansetsu-waza anywhere other than to the elbow joint. However, "elbow locks" have a broader definition in a judo context than in other martial arts.
